Does Barb work? If so, you need to explain to her that since you are unable, and

she works, that she doesn't have the time to spare on cleaning. I forget- are

you on disability? If you are, talk to your doctor, get a referal letter amd

take it to you socil security office. They will ask you some questions (general

stuff like what you can or can't do), and figure out how many hours a month you

need a care giver to come clean your home. I know this because before I became

disabled I worked two jobs. One as a cashier at a convenience store, and one as

an in-home health giver. Usually the state pays the total cost for a care giver.
